Is a track ball input or output?

The trackball would be an input device. Any device that takes information from the outside world into the computer is an input device. Any device that takes information from the computer and gives it to the outside world (such as a monitor or printer) is an output device.


What can a cordless trackball be used for?

A cordless trackball is a type of human interface device for the computer. Specifically, it is an input device used to control the mouse cursor on a computer screen buy way of spinning a ball on top of the device with your fingers.
